Approx 0.88 KM away
Address: Selangor, Malaysia
Approx 1.16 KM away
Address: Jalan 2/23b, Danau Kota, 53100 Kuala Lumpur, Wilayah Persekutuan Kuala Lumpur, Malaysia
Approx 1.26 KM away
Address: Jalan Batu Geliga 3, Taman Melewar, 68100 Batu Caves, Wilayah Persekutuan Kuala Lumpur, Malaysia